Sunlight is likewise very essential to facultative lagoons since it contributes to the growth of green algae on the water surface. Because algae are plants, they require sunlight for photosynthesis. Oxygen is a by-product of photosynthesis, and the existence of green algae contributes substantially to the quantity of oxygen in the aerobic zone.

The oxygen in the aerobic zone makes conditions favorable for aerobic bacteria. Both aerobic and anaerobic bacteria are really important to the wastewater treatment procedure and to each other. Germs deal with wastewater by transforming it into other substances. Aerobic germs convert wastes into carbon dioxide, ammonia, and phosphates, which, in turn, are utilized by the algae as food.

A lot of these spin-offs are then utilized as food by both the aerobic germs and algae in the layers above. In addition, the sludge layer at the bottom of the lagoon is full of anaerobic germs, sludge worms, and other organisms, which supply treatment through digestion and prevent the sludge from quickly collecting to the point where it requires to be removed.

Sludge in all lagoons builds up more quickly in cold than in warm temperature levels. Nevertheless, numerous facultative lagoons are developed to operate well without sludge removal for 5 to ten years or more. Lagoons must be designed by certified specialists who have had experience with them. Authorization requirements and guidelines worrying elements of lagoon style differ, but there are some style problems common to all lagoons.

Lagoons likewise ought to lie downgrade and downwind from the homes they serve, when possible, to prevent the extra expense of pumping the wastewater uphill and to avoid smells from becoming a nuisance.

Any obstructions to wind or sunlight, such as trees or surrounding hillsides need to be considered. Trees and weed development around lagoons ought to be managed for the very same factors. In addition, water from surface area drain or storm runoff should be kept out of lagoons, if required install diversion balconies or drains above the site.

The size and shape of lagoons is designed to take full advantage of the quantity of time the wastewater stays in the lagoon. Detention time is usually the most crucial factor in treatment. In general, facultative lagoons require about one acre for each 50 homes or every 200 individuals they serve. Aerated lagoons deal with wastewater more effectively, so they tend to need anywhere from one-third to one-tenth less land than facultative lagoons.

Lagoons can be round, square, or rectangular with rounded corners. Their length should not exceed 3 times their width, and their banks should have outdoors slopes of about 3 systems horizontal to one unit vertical. This moderate slope makes the banks much easier to cut and preserve. In systems that have dikes separating lagoon cells, dikes also must be easy to keep.

The bottoms of lagoons ought to be as flat and level as possible (other than around the inlet) to assist in the constant flow of the wastewater. Keeping the corners of lagoons rounded also assists to maintain the total hydraulic pattern in the lagoons and prevents dead areas in the flow, called short-circuiting, which can impact treatment.

Partial-mix oxygenated lagoons are frequently created to be much deeper than facultative lagoons to enable space for sludge to settle on the bottom and rest undisturbed by the unstable conditions developed by the aeration process. Wastewater goes into and leaves the lagoon through inlet and outlet pipes. Modern creates place the inlet as far as possible from the outlet, on opposite ends of the lagoons, to increase detention times and to prevent short-circuiting.

Various aerator styles produce either great or coarse bubbles, and work either on the water surface area or immersed. Subsurface aerators are more effective in climates where the lagoon is most likely to be covered by ice for part of the year. Among the advantages of lagoons is that they require fewer staff hours to operate and keep than many other systems.

Regular inspections, screening, record keeping, and upkeep are required by regional and state companies, and are all necessary to make sure that lagoons continue to supply excellent treatment. How frequently lagoons should be checked depends upon the type of lagoon, how well it works, and regional and state requirements. Some lagoons require more frequent monitoring in the spring and summertime, when grass and weeds grow quickly and when seasonal rental residential or commercial properties are inhabited.

Amongst the most important indicators are biochemical oxygen need (BOD) and total suspended solids (TSS). BOD is necessary because it measures just how much oxygen organisms in the wastewater would take in when released to receiving waters. TSS measures the amount of strong materials in the wastewater. Finally, the depth of the sludge layer in lagoons should be inspected a minimum of as soon as per year, typically from a boat utilizing a long stick or hollow tube. In a lot of lagoon systems, sludge ultimately collects to a point it must be eliminated, although this might take years. Efficiency will suffer if excessive sludge is permitted to collect.
